WebJan 16, 2024 · A Picture Book of Rosa Parks by David A. Adler and Robert Casilla. With stunning illustrations, this book depicts scenes starting with Parks’s early years, and then going on to tell the tales of her activism and honours. It is a nice change from the books which tell mostly her most famous story without going back to her roots and her childhood. Buck. Winner of the 1938 Nobel Prize in Literature, Pearl S. Buck was an American writer whose works of historical fiction mainly focused on Chinese history. The daughter of missionaries, Buck spent her entire childhood in China and developed a deep appreciation for Chinese people and their culture.
